Hey, just got one this morning for use with my pulse.

My 15 min usage has proved well so far. It came with NO BATTERY CHARGE. So don't expect to be using it on the way home. Came well protected in a bigger box than needed and was about £35 on amazon.

Paired up easily once I charged for 15 minutes. Using with Spotify right now. Started using it with the small headphones from the SE W850i phone. Terrible headphones. Now using with some Sony ones that came with a £60 mp3 player they have.

PROS:

Good sound. Hardly skips at all. As much as Spotify does anyway. Will test it out when not sitting stationary later.

Obviously should work as a bluetooth headset, yet I haven't tried it.

CONS:

Controls: Only has a pause button, which is used to pause, control volume and skip track forward. How?

-Press for pause.

-Hold and the volume will scroll down then up again.

-Double press for skip.

Will update after more usage later.

I've just upgraded from the DS200 to the DS205 (after finding out the DS200s aren't coffee proof). So thought I'd give a bit of comaparison

PROS:

Sound is as good as the DS205..

now has better controls for changing volume and skipping tracks

better microphone position

longer battery life

CONS:

Made of Plastic. The DS200 is metal.

Bit More expensive

Bit longer

Clip not as firm... so tends to slde down a bit.

If it wasn't for the coffee related incident.. and a 50% discount on the DS205 I'd have still been happy with the 200s and would have bought them again.
